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, 2005 Generalized issues derived from JCSE, CC, OO Java, SWPM Klaus Bothe.

Slides:



Advertisements
Similar presentations
Managing the Large Class: Distance Learning methods in face to face teaching Humboldt Workshop, Abuja, Nov. 1 – 6, 2009 Module 4 - 3rd Nov., 2009 E.B.
Advertisements

ASTM International and PlaceWare Web Conferencing Virtual Meetings Overview.
Central Baltic program 2011 – 2013 Ralph-Johan Back.
Software Engineering Dr R Bahsoon 1 Lecture 1. Introduction Software Engineering (Second Year) Dr. Rami Bahsoon School of Computer Science The University.
How creating a course on the e-lastic platform 1.
Integrating e-learning into your practice Stuart McGugan Educational Developer Centre for Lifelong Learning
Three Years of Cooperation under Auspieces of the Stability Pact for South Eastern Europe, Ohrid, Macedonia, Three Years of Cooperation under the.
Introduction to CS170. CS170 has multiple sections Each section has its own class websites URLs for different sections: Section 000:
Introduction 13 th Workshop Software Engineering Education and Reverse Engineering Bansko, Bulgaria 26 th – 31 th August 2013 Klaus Bothe Institute of.
The Joint Course on Software Engineering: Past, Present, and Future 1 Klaus Bothe 3rd Workshop Software Engineering Education and Reverse Engineering,
Introduction, Zagreb, Croatia, Introduction Klaus Bothe 4th Workshop Software Engineering Education and Reverse Engineering, Zagreb, Croatia, 2004.
Tool Support for Producing National Versions - Workshop Zagreb S-Bahn Tool National Versions Developer Support Tool Support for Producing National.
S-Bahn Tool: Experience and Planned Features, Baile Herculane, Romania, S-Bahn Tool: Experience and Planned Features Sam Joachim 5th Workshop Software.
The new project site and corresponding sub-project sites Zoran Budimac, Klaus Bothe.
Introduction, Baile Herculane, Romania, 2005 Introduction Klaus Bothe 5th Workshop Software Engineering Education and Reverse Engineering, Baile Herculane,
From traditional to e-learning: case studies Katerina Zdravkova Faculty of Natural Sciences and Mathematics Institute of Informatics
Concept of a Multilingual Virtual Classroom Network for Software Engineering Module Katerina Zdravkova Institute of Informatics, Skopje
DAAD Project “Joint Course on Software Engineering” Humboldt University Berlin, University of Novi Sad, University of Plovdiv, University of Skopje, University.
Update and Version Management1 Klaus Bothe 3rd Workshop Software Engineering Education and Reverse Engineering, Ohrid, Macedonia, 2003 Institute of Informatics,
Supplement 02CASE Tools1 Supplement 02 - Case Tools And Franchise Colleges By MANSHA NAWAZ.
How was the course organized? Faculty present: Lectures, small groups, and labs. Students prepare: Problem-based learning issues, journal article reports,
On the Structure of the Joint Course on Software Engineering1 Klaus Bothe Version: August 26, 2003 Institute of Informatics, Humboldt University – Berlin,
Review Reports: a means to Collect Experience and Feedback1 Review Reports: a Means to Collect Experience and Feedback Klaus Bothe 3rd Workshop Software.
Jan. 25, 2001CSci Clark University1 CSci 250 Software Design & Development Lecture #4 Thursday, Jan. 25, 2001.
1 OO Java, Baile Herculane, Romania, 2005 OO Java Requirements Specification - Produce highly adaptable teaching materials - 1 st step: collect all useful.
Getting to know your CMS. What is a CMS? A Curriculum Management System An electronic environment that supports teaching and learning A place to go to.
The DAAD Project JCSE, Novi Sad, Oct The DAAD Project JCSE: Joint Course on Software Engineering Klaus Bothe Tempus Management Meeting, Novi.
The New Studies of Religion Syllabus Implementation Package: Session Three.
Flexible · Affordable · Accessible the people’s university Sheng Hung, Chung and Ean Teng, Khor School of Science and Technology, Wawasan Open University.
Julika Mimkes, Kerstin Zimmermann, physik multimedial VIEWDET 2003 Introduction Didaktics Modules Media Exercises.
1 XML Data Management Course Outline and Organisation Werner Nutt.
STEPHANIE LINT-PÉREZ DeWitt High School Dewitt, Michigan Using Moodle for Language Learning.
Blogs and Wikis Dr. Norm Friesen. Questions What is a blog? What is a Wiki? What is Wikipedia? What is RSS?
SEE&REZagreb, On the course architecture and course homepage Mirjana Ivanovic Faculty of Science, Department of Mathematics and Informatics Trg.
Introduction 11 th Workshop Software Engineering Education and Reverse Engineering Ohrid, Macedonia 22 th – 27 th August 2011 Klaus Bothe Institute of.
Software Specification and Design Sirisin Kongsilp & James Brucker.
Teaching Thermodynamics with Collaborative Learning Larry Caretto Mechanical Engineering Department June 9, 2006.
1 Adaptability of e-Learning Material, Baile Herculane, Romania, 2005 Adaptability of Learning Objects Sam Joachim 5th Workshop Software Engineering Education.
Introduction 14 th Workshop Software Engineering Education and Reverse Engineering Sinaia, Romania 25 th – 29 th August 2014 Klaus Bothe Institute of Informatics,
ECE 1100: Introduction to Electrical and Computer Engineering Wanda Wosik Associate Professor, ECE Dept. Notes 1 Spring 2011 Slides adapted from lectures.
Intro: FIT1001 Computer Systems S Important Notice for Lecturers This file is in skeleton form only Lecturers are expected to modify / enhance.
A Gradual Process for Integrating E-learning in a Higher Education Institute © Igor Kanovsky & Rachel “The New Educational Benefits of ICT in.
Introduction 10 th Workshop Software Engineering Education and Reverse Engineering Ivanjica, Serbia 6 th – 11 th September 2010 Klaus Bothe Institute of.
 A paper ISD Workshop Organized by  Centre for Open Distance and e-Learning (CODeL) THE STUDY GUIDE Dr. Gambari, A. I.
UFCFS D Technologies for the Web An Introduction to the Module.
Alessio Peluso 1 Critical evaluation of the module ‘Introduction to Engineering Thermo Fluid Dynamics’ First Steps in Learning and Teaching in Higher Education.
Results of WP 4: Implementation, experimentation of teacher training actions Open University of Catalonia - From November 4th to December 19th.
Title THE CREATION AND SHARING OF LEARNING OBJECTS THROUGH OPEN SOURCE PLATFORMS BEAT FOR RESINT PROJECT Olivastri Silvio
1 Prerequisites, Baile Herculane, Romania, 2005 Prerequisites of 1 st semester students at HU Klaus Bothe 5th Workshop Software Engineering Education and.
Project Management Plan Howard Community College Canvas Training Course Instructional Designer Ruddhi Wadadekar Presented to The Dean: Teaching and Learning.
Overview In this tutorial you will: identify different ways to access review your own skills identify rules to follow when using . There.
A Software Engineering Model Based Curriculum Development Approach Leon Pan University of the Fraser Valley.
Using NROC Content Getting Started with NROC Course Content Syllabi, Media Lessons, Assignments, Assessments, Instructor Guides and more… Module 3, Part.
Selecting Technology for the Classroom Chapter Two.
Course Overview Stephen M. Thebaut, Ph.D. University of Florida Software Engineering.
Getting Used to Studying at York Katy Mann Learning Enhancement Project.
CALL. Assignment Assignment 2. Write a paper on one aspect of CALL. Due June 12th 2500 words (target) Check yellow sheet for departmental policy on late.
CX Introduction to Web Programming Introduction & Overview Prepared by: KAR First Prepared on: Last Modified on: xx-xx-xx Quality checked.
OARE Module 7: Research4Life Training Materials 10 August 2017.
English Hub School networks A-level English Language
Interact 2: Communicating
TUSK - Faculty Overview
Helping a friend out Guidelines for better software
UQ Course Site Design Guidelines
Studies in Computer Programming
Topic 1: Introduction to the Module and an Overview of Agile
Designing and delivering a learner centred curriculum
Software Engineering Lecture #28
UQ Course Site Design Guidelines
Presentation transcript:

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, 2005 Generalized issues derived from JCSE, CC, OO Java, SWPM Klaus Bothe 5th Workshop Software Engineering Education and Reverse Engineering, Baile Herculane, Romania, 2005 Institute of Informatics, Humboldt University – Berlin, Germany,

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Aims of this presentation 1.Message: Teaching materials should be reused for the same reason as software should. 2.Summary: What counts as teaching materials? 3.Generalization: What should be our issues concerning the production of teaching materials?

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, JCSE Project Website Project management Course materials Slide style guides Lecture notes (doc) Slide version management Slide usage guides Duration of the lectures Examinations Tool information Copyright policy Structure of the course Course adap- tation guides Demo Topics (ppt, pdf, doc) Students review sheets ParticipantsContents SyllabusProject schedule Basic Principles F.A.Q. Discussion & Review reports Case studies Assignments Literature Slides (ppt, pdf) Documents Publications Responsibilities (roles) ? *) *) Requirements specification

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Our goal Jointly produce and reuse teaching material (SWENET, JCSE, MuSoft, … ) Our subjects: SE, OO Java, Project Management, CC,... Teaching materials = particular kind of software  expensive, time-consuming to produce –Documents –SW programs  Reuse!

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Study pack Reusable teaching material Take it and use it easily Instructions to the teacher and to the students Features: –reusable, ease of use, adaptable, high quality, well documented, useful and needed

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Kinds of teaching materials (1) 0. Overview: About the material, Learning outcomes, Goals, Summary of the material 1.Slides (lectures) 2.Lecture notes: e.g. additional information on the slides, teaching tips 3.Assignments / excercises 4.Case studies 5.Literature recommendations: textbooks, articles, web addresses 6.Reading instructions, eLearning materials for self study (Open University, UK) 7.Students feedback sheets

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Kinds of teaching materials (2) 8.Software system / tool (not only web address, but also download of the current version) 9.Documentation of the software, handbook, installation guide 10.Own experience

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, JCSE Project Website Project management Course materials Slide style guides Lecture notes (doc) Slide version management Slide usage guides Duration of the lectures Examinations Tool information Copyright policy Structure of the course Course adap- tation guides Demo Topics (ppt, pdf, doc) Students review sheets ParticipantsContents SyllabusProject schedule Basic Principles F.A.Q. Discussion & Review reports Case studies Assignments Literature Slides (ppt, pdf) Documents Publications Responsibilities (roles) ? *) *) Requirements specification

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Generalization Localization national versions JCSEOOJavaCCSWPM flexibility adaptability Project management (joint course material development) -website -update / version management Kind and structure of teaching materials e-Learning style Several educational projects Generalized issues

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Generalized issues 1.Electronic teaching materials: Criteria of good teaching materials (contents, structure, …)? 2.Localization: How to derive national language versions? 3.Flexibility: How to combine and modify existing materials to courses (modules) useful in a particular educational environment? 4.e-Learning style: How to derive materials in an e-learning style from existing materials? 5.Teaching material project management: What are the principles of a cooperative (joint) development of teaching materials?

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Some of our approaches to these issues 1.Criteria of good teaching materials (contents, structure, …)? –slides – lecture notes –assignments – discussed answers –slide style guides 2.How to derive national language versions? –unified terms / glossary –tool-based localization (S-Bahn Tool) 3.How to combine and modify existing materials to courses (modules) useful in a particular educational environment? –exchangeable case studies –pool of assignments –documented structure of the materials (e.g. dependencies)

Generalized issues derived from JCSE, CC, OO Java, SWPM, Baile Herculane, Romania, Some of our approaches to these issues (cont.) 4.How to derive materials in an e-learning style from existing materials? –?? 5.What are the principles of a cooperative (joint) development of teaching materials? –common project website –roles: duties and rights –update management –style guides –usage reports / review reports –copyright –students feedback sheets